Law Firm Cybersecurity: Your Defense Against Cyberattacks

The importance of cybersecurity for law firms is impossible to understated. Legal practices process a vast amount of sensitive data, including client's personal and financial information, day after day.

Protecting these data isn't simply a moral duty but a legal requisite as well. Recent years have observed an escalation in data breach incidents, specifically in the legal field. This has made it utterly necessary for legal organizations to embrace capable and reliable cybersecurity protocols.

A vital element of law firm data protection involves knowing what delicate details a law firm carries. The primary action ought to be to identify and here classify all data based on their sensitivity level.

The next crucial step is setting up safety measures that prevent unauthorized access and data breaches. This might involve the use of data transportation encryption, implementing two-factor authentication, and regularly updating software and system protections.

Furthermore, training workforce regarding best cybersecurity measures and maintaining awareness about phishing attacks and other cyber threats is crucial.

To conclude, appropriate data security within legal firms is crucial to maintaining the trust of their clients and staying compliant with legal requirements. Keeping in view of the escalating cyber threats, it’s urgent for law firms to prioritize their data safeguarding tactics.
